Before the Awakening by Greg Rucka, tells the backstory of FN- 2187, Rey, and Poe Dameron. It gives insight on what these three characters were like and what they were doing prior to Episode VII. Each story is unique, as well as enjoyable, making it hard to pick a favorite story out of the three. If you're a fan of the Star Wars universe and want to know the happenings before The Force Awakens, pick up this book. It is a quick read, filled with inner conflict, and space dogfights that will delight any Star Wars fan of any age. inga recensioner | lägg till en recension
Reveals the origins of a doubtful stormtrooper for the First Order called FN-2187, a young scavenger on the desert planet of Jakku who calls herself Rey, and a hotshot Republic pilot named Poe Dameron, before they become involved in the major conflicts disrupting the galaxy.
